OVA wants to spend more than 13 million to modernize the shelter in the Odesa training and rehabilitation center

(Photo: Odesa OVA)

Odesa is looking for a contractor to modernize the bomb shelter at the Chuchy Sertsem training and rehabilitation center.

According to the public procurement website Prozorro, the budget for the work is estimated at UAH 13 million 427 thousand,

This is the training and rehabilitation center located at the 411th battery and is on the balance sheet of the Odesa Regional Council.

The open bidding with special conditions was announced by the Department of Capital Construction and Roads of the Odesa Regional State Administration. The auction is scheduled for October 23. The process of submitting bids is currently underway.

According to the plan, the winner of the tender will have to modernize and strengthen the existing bomb shelter. In addition to building new walls, the contractor is also obliged to carry out a range of engineering works. The tasks include laying water supply and sewerage systems, installing a ventilation system, providing electricity, and installing fire extinguishing, alarm and communication systems.

All works are scheduled to be completed by the end of March 2025.

Open bidding with special features means that almost all terms are shorter than in open bidding under the Public Procurement Law. This means that this procurement is much faster than open tenders. The period for submitting proposals is seven calendar days, and the period for challenging qualifications is five calendar days. Often, there is no auction during such tenders, so the participant has no competitors.

Meanwhile, in the village of Dachne, Odesa region, it is planned to build a new radiation shelter in a school that was seriously damaged by the occupiers' missile attacks. The budget for the work was set at over UAH 117 million.

In addition, the construction of a new civil defense facility is planned to begin on the territory of a school in Podilsk.
